## Support

Running into trouble with the Nudgewell reminder job for Halverton Clinic? First, check the job dashboard — most "missing reminder" reports are just the batch running late. If a patient cohort was genuinely skipped, grab the run ID and the affected date range before escalating. Known quirks are listed in KNOWN_ISSUES. For anything weirder, the maintainers are friendly; drop them a note.

alerts address for yafop-yaweg: gorys_lamys_druir@brasklabs.test

## Ticket: Config drift on thumbnail queue (Snapgrist)

During the pre-release audit we found the Snapgrist thumbnail generation queue in staging has drifted from what's in the repo. Worker concurrency, max image size, and the retry backoff were all changed by hand at some point, probably during the May incident, and never committed. This blocks a clean release comparison. Requesting that staging be reset to match source before the freeze. For reference, the intended configuration as committed is shown below.

config for tagaf-bawif:
[norok]
host = norok.ordinworks.local
user = norok_svc
database = norok_prod

## Changed defaults

Heads up: the Ledgerline tax-rate lookup cache now defaults to a 15-minute TTL instead of 24 hours. Turns out rates in the Veldt County sandbox were going stale mid-demo, which was embarrassing. Eviction is now LRU rather than FIFO, and the cache warms on boot. If you're reviewing, check that nothing hardcodes the old TTL. The new defaults land as follows.

deployment values, bajop-taweg:
holwyn:
  log_level: debug
  metrics_host: metrics.holwyn.zemvarsys.internal
  pool_size: 32